"This textbook covers the range of essential topics for industrial noise control for undergraduates and professionals with no background in acoustics, and with detailed explanations of important concepts, with extensive worked examples. Now with 170 problems and solutions, and 80 problems with solutions only for instructors"-- Provided by publisher.

Colin Hansen is Emeritus Professor in Mechanical Engineering at the University of Adelaide and has spent his entire professional life consulting, teaching and researching in acoustics and noise control. He is a past President and Honorary Fellow of the International Institute of Acoustics and Vibration, and Honorary Fellow of the Australian Acoustical Society. He was awarded the Rayleigh Medal by the UK Institute of Acoustics, the Michell Medal by Engineers Australia and the Rossing Prize in Acoustics Education by the Acoustical Society of America. Kristy Hansen is a Senior Lecturer in Mechanical Engineering at Flinders University, Australia, and holder of the Australian Research Council's Discovery Early Career Researcher Award for research on the effects of wind farm noise on rural communities.
